WebAndy Warhol's Marilyn Diptych is made of two silver canvases on which the artist silkscreened a photograph of Marilyn Monroe fifty times. ... Warhol's rote painting technique is echoed by the rigid composition of the work, a five-by-five grid of faces, repeated across the two halves of its surface. The Marilyn Diptych ( 1962) is a silkscreen painting by American pop artist Andy Warhol depicting Marilyn Monroe. The monumental work is one of the artist's most noted of the movie star. WebWarhol used light pink accents in a make-up-like fashion around Zedong’s face and on his eyelids, giving the impression that the Communist leader is wearing eyeshadow. Andy then dressed Mao in a bright yellow shirt and decorated the portrait with black squiggly lines, used to demonstrate the cult of celebrity that surrounded the Communist Chairman. Employing an eye catching fuchsia for the background Warhol draws attention to the subject and illuminates her gold crown and jewelry, a … WebTo create a body of work for an exhibition at New York’s Leo Castelli Gallery that autumn, in June 1964 Warhol selected a photograph of hibiscus flowers he saw in Modern Photography magazine taken by Patricia Caulfield, the magazine’s executive editor. Cropping the image into a square format, Warhol sent for silkscreens in two sizes: 48- and 24-inch squares.
